Minister Ale instructs to demolish huts developed in Pashupati area

KATHMANDU, Jan 31: Minister for Culture, Tourism and Civil Aviation Prem Bahadur Ale has instructed the officials concerned to demolish the huts built by encroaching upon the land of the Pashupatinath Temple premises.

KATHMANDU, Jan 31: Minister for Culture, Tourism and Civil Aviation Prem Bahadur Ale has instructed the officials concerned to demolish the huts built by encroaching upon the land of the Pashupatinath Temple premises.


After an inspection visit to the Pashupatinath Temple area on Sunday, Minister Ale gave a deadline of 15 days to demolish such huts. “Huts have been built to seize land in the Guheshwori area. I have given order to demolish the huts. Encroachment is unacceptable,” Minister Ale said.

Ale said anomalies existed at the Pashupati Area Development Trust in the past and the past Member Secretary leased land of the Trust for free- without monthly rent. “Many of the places in the area were leased without approval from the Trust and such a trend will be ended,” the Minister said.


Likewise, Minister Ale instructed the stakeholders to ensure the quality of the buildings made for the death ritual attendees.
